Your two newest favorite idiots, Cory the Common Idiot and Kent the Doctor Idiot take on a myriad of pet topics in a (sorta) weekly podcast. They’ll make you laugh, they might make you cry, they might even make you cringe, but hopefully, you’ll learn something about the furriest and favorite part of your family. If you are looking for intelligent and linear discussions, clean vocabularies, and ground breaking content, this podcast isn’t for you. If you want the feel like you’re sitting around a table, picking up a little knowledge and sharing a laugh whilst sharing a beverage with friends, pull up a proverbial seat and listen in. Be an idiot with them.

While Dr Kent is a real veterinarian, this show does not constitute a doctor/patient relationship. “Vet Med For Idiots By Idiots” is designed to bring light and educate on multiple topics, not to diagnose, advise, or create a treatment plan. Please always consult your local veterinarian for any and all care specific to your pet.

    Feline Lovers and Fighters

    Feline Lovers and Fighters

    In this episode, The Idiots discuss FeLV and FIV, which affect cats quite aggressively. They discuss best ways to avoid, prevent, and treat these cats afflictions, known as the lovers and fighters diseases. Along with actual, worthwhile information, find out Dr. Kent's fursona and listen to the show meltdown due to Dr. Kent trying to figure out the difference between Angela Bassett and Anjelica Huston.

    The Worst Day, The Best Love. Compassion with Dr. Penny

    The Worst Day, The Best Love. Compassion with Dr. Penny

    Special note from The Idiots- Be advised there is a bit of a trigger warning for this episode. The Idiots stand by this episode and do believe it may be the most important episode we have done. 
    Every dog owner has one day that is always going to be worse than any others. Any dog owner that has gone through this knows how horrible it is. With this in mind, it's very difficult to make the decision to say goodbye. The Idiots are joined by Dr. Penny, a euthanasia expert, and discuss the ironic piece that the most care and love anyone can do is making the right call to send your furry companion across the Rainbow Bridge. They discuss how to know when the time is right, and put different spins on the topic to let you know that you're absolutely doing the right thing. They still try to keep levity on a topic that is hard to cover.
